What is the cheapest month to fly from Melbourne Airport to Vienna?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Melbourne Airport to Vienna,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.
The cheapest month for flights from Melbourne Airport to Vienna is May, where tickets cost $1,907 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and September,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$3,045 and $2,366 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Melbourne Airport to Vienna?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Melbourne Airport to Vienna,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.
To get a below average price on the flight from Melbourne Airport to Vienna, you should book around 2 weeks before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 23 weeks before departure.

  • I have a hidden disability, can I receive any assistance in Melbourne Airport?

    If you have a hidden disability that makes travelling through airports more difficult or stressful, you can take advantage of the Hidden Disability Program at Melbourne Airport. Contact the airport before you travel and they'll give you a lanyard that identifies you to Melbourne's trained staff; they'll be sure to help you navigate the airport and give you any extra time you might need. You'll also get a sensory map for you, which shows you high and low sensory areas, so you can prepare for more crowded areas before you reach them.

  • How do I get from Vienna Airport into the centre of Vienna?

    There are two trains that go direct from the airport into the centre. The Schnellbahn S7 takes around 25min and has multiple stops; tickets are approximately €4 (A$ 6.20) each. The City Airport Train (CAT) is a direct line to Vienna Mitte, which takes roughly a mere 16min but tickets are a little more expensive at around €12 (A$ 19). You could also get an €8 (A$ 12.40) Vienna Airport Lines bus; you can buy a ticket from the driver, journey time is generally 22min and buses depart every 30min. If you'd rather have a little more privacy and room for your luggage, you can get a taxi from outside the airport for around €36 (A$ 56), which will get you to the centre in about 20min.
